dc.description.abstract | The paper presents performance of two different system identification methods applied on experimental ambient vibration recorded data. The first applied method is so-called Frequency Domain Decomposition – FDD, frequency domain based peak-picking method, while the second one is Stochastic Subspace Identification - SSI method, for estimation of state space systems. Emphases are on advantages and disadvantages of both applied methods. Also, application of ARTeMIS software is presented, as a very useful tool to facilitate extracting and displaying modal parameters. | en |
